    Solution
    I aimed for particles to gradually increase in size after generation, like Trapcode Particular’s "Time over Size." Following Dr. Sassi’s advice, I applied these steps:

    1. Applied Data Mapper to Particle Group
    2. Set Property to "Age" for timing
    3. Set Property Out to "Radius" for size
    4. Set Particle Scale in Cloner to 100
